Full Job Description Purpose:
To process and distribute daily mail, perform ongoing document scanning and indexing, maintain office supplies, and perform miscellaneous other tasks and duties as assigned to various managers, supervisors, and administrative employees.
Major Duties and Responsibilities:
Handle duties associated with the U.S. Mail and overnight delivery of packages and letters. Duties can include traveling to the post office to pick up and/or drop off the mail; sorting and delivering the morning and mid-day mail; metering and preparing for pick-up of the outbound mail; and ensuring that the metering machine has the proper level of postage and is in proper working order. Perform document scanning whenever not occupied with other duties or assignments. Continue the project of ensuring that all paper documents in current and backlogged files are scanned into electronic format and indexed properly. Provide support at Branch Reception as requested and assigned. Perform proper call handling procedures while on duty there and other clerical and administrative tasks at those stations. Help transfer shred documents from various places in the building into main shred bins as assigned or scheduled. Perform filing for any of the various departments as assigned. Periodically monitor files in the vault room to ensure they are in proper sequence. Assist with setup & teardown associated with events held at ACCU for visitors and outside groups. Continuously monitor office supplies and order/notify the proper contacts of items that need to be replenished. Other tasks and duties as assigned.
